Abstract

Nanoemulsions as emulsion additives are prepared to stabilize actives and prevent formulation discoloration. The nanoemulsions have at least 30% by weight oil and are suitable to add to emulsions and/or structured water to produce color stable end use skin benefit compositions.

1 . Nanoemulsion comprising:
 (a) active;   (b) water;   (c) water soluble humectant   (d) oil; and   (e) emulsifier   wherein the active is soluble in the oil, the nanoemulsion has a particle size from 0.05 to less than 1.5 microns and comprises at least 30% by weight oil; wherein the oil is a mineral oil, wherein the active is A, B or a mixture thereof;   wherein A is represented by the formula:   
       
         
           
           
               
               
           
         
         where each R is independently a hydrogen or a C 1-6  alkyl group and X is 
       
       
         
           
           
               
               
           
         
         and further where each R′ is hydrogen or a C 1 -C 3  alkyl and n is an integer from 0 to 16; and 
         wherein B is resorcinol, 4-ethyl resorcinol, 4-hexyl resorcinol, 4-phenylethyl resorcinol, 4-cyclopentyl resorcinol, 4-cyclohexyl resorcinol 4-isopropyl resorcinol, a 5-substituted resorcinol or a mixture thereof. 
       
     
     
         2 . (canceled) 
     
     
         3 . The nanoemulsion according to  claim 1  wherein the emulsifier has an HLB from 7-17. 
     
     
         4 . The nanoemulsion according to  claim 1 , wherein the water soluble humectant is glycerine. 
     
     
         5 . The nanoemulsion according to  claim 1  the nanoemulsion has a particle size from 0.1 to 0.8 microns. 
     
     
         6 . An end use skin benefit composition comprising the nanoemulsion of  claim 1 . 
     
     
         7 . The end use skin benefit composition according to  claim 6  wherein the nanoemulsion has a particle size of 0.1 to 0.8 microns, the nanoemulsion makes up from about 30 to 60 percent by weight of the composition. 
     
     
         8 . The end use composition according to  claim 6  wherein the nanoemulsion is an oil in water emulsion and active is present in the oil at 0.01 to 6% based on total weight of the nanoemulsion wherein the nanoemulsion comprises from 30 to 65% by weight oil. 
     
     
         9 . (canceled) 
     
     
         10 . The end use skin benefit composition according to  claim 6  wherein the active is retinol, retinal, retinyl propionate, retinyl palmitate, retinyl acetate, or a mixture thereof. 
     
     
         11 . The end use skin benefit composition according to  claim 6  wherein the active is resorcinol, 4-ethyl resorcinol, 4-hexyl resorcinol, 4-phenylethyl resorcinol, 4-cyclopentyl resorcinol, 4-cyclohexyl resorcinol 4-isopropyl resorcinol, a 5-substituted resorcinol or a mixture thereof. 
     
     
         12 . (canceled) 
     
     
         13 . A method for preventing composition discoloration by preparing and end use composition with nanoemulsion dispersed therein, the nanoemulsion comprising oil soluble active dissolved in the oil phase of the nanoemulsion, at least 30% by weight oil and a particle size from 0.05 to less than 1.5 microns.
